Bruce Springsteen’s cover of Jesse Malin’s “She Don’t Leave Me Now” has been unveiled in advance of a tribute album benefitting the latter musician. The track is the latest single from Silver Patron Saints: The Songs of Jesse Malin, set for release on September 20th.

As previously announced, proceeds from the tribute album will help pay Malin’s medical bills and rehabilitation costs, after the singer-songwriter suffered a spinal stroke last year that left him paralyzed from the waist down. Previous singles include Bleachers’ take on “Prisoners of Paradise” and Billie Joe Armstrong’s rendition of “Black Haired Girl.”

Malin, known for his solo work and as the frontman of the New York punk band D Generation, was honored to have someone as legendary as Springsteen contribute “She Don’t Love Me Now” to the tribute album. “Bruce gave it that Stax-soul-thing that we were dreaming of when we recorded the original,” said Malin of Springsteen’s version of the 2015 song. “It’s so surreal to me.” The track features Springsteen backed by members of Malin’s solo band, as well as E Street Band saxophonist Jake Clemons.

The friendship between Malin and Springsteen goes back several years, as Springsteen previously duetted on Malin’s 2007 track “Broken Radio.”

Malin added, “Bruce’s generosity, honesty and support are equally as powerful as his songwriting and performing. Bruce is one of the guys. He walks it like he talks it. You spend some time with him, and it feels like you’ve known him for years. He’s like my friends in Queens, sitting around talking about Sinatra, the Clash, and the Pogues. He has that passion and excitement for life.”

The singer-songwriter says that hearing other musicians’ covers of his songs helped him through some of the most difficult times of his ongoing recovery.

“While I was working hard on my recovery at a clinic in Argentina, I had no idea that my friends and the producers of this record were reaching out to so many great artists to have them do versions of my songs,” said Malin. “When I heard these versions, especially ‘She Don’t Love Me Now,’ it took me out of a dark time. I felt excited about life again, in a way that only music can do.”

In addition to Springsteen, Armstrong, and Bleachers, Silver Patron Saints: The Songs of Jesse Malin includes covers of Malin’s solo songs and D Generation tunes from Lucinda Williams and Elvis Costello, The Hold Steady, Counting Crows, Dinosaur Jr., Rancid, The Wallflowers, and more. Malin will make his return to the stage during a two-night stand December 1st and 2nd at New York City’s Beacon Theatre, with proceeds going toward his Sweet Relief fun. He’ll be joined on the bill by Lucinda Williams, Jakob Dylan, Butch Walker, J Mascis, member of Counting Crows, The Hold Steady, and Alejandro Escovedo. Tickets are available via Ticketmaster.
